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SAPAPO/MCPSH_SEL -
Message number: 061
Message text: &2 selection(s) were converted for InfoCube '&1'

- &2 selection(s) were converted for InfoCube '&1' ?The SAP error message
/SAPAPO/MCPSH_SEL061
typically indicates that there is an issue with the selection criteria used in a query or report related to an InfoCube in SAP Advanced Planning and Optimization (APO). The message states that the selection(s) were converted, which usually means that the system had to adjust or modify the selection criteria to fit the structure or requirements of the InfoCube.Cause:
- Incompatible Selection Criteria: The selection criteria specified in the query may not be compatible with the data structure of the InfoCube. This can happen if the fields used in the selection are not part of the InfoCube or if they are not defined correctly.
- Data Type Mismatch: There may be a mismatch in data types between the selection criteria and the fields in the InfoCube.
- Missing Characteristics: If the selection criteria reference characteristics that are not included in the InfoCube, the system may attempt to convert or ignore those selections.
- Aggregation Issues: If the selections involve aggregated data that cannot be directly mapped to the InfoCube, the system may need to adjust the selections.
Solution:
- Review Selection Criteria: Check the selection criteria used in the query or report. Ensure that all fields and characteristics are valid and exist in the InfoCube.
- Adjust Query Design: If necessary, modify the query design to ensure that it aligns with the structure of the InfoCube. This may involve removing or changing certain selections.
- Check Data Types: Ensure that the data types of the selection criteria match those defined in the InfoCube.
- Consult Documentation: Refer to the SAP documentation for the specific InfoCube to understand its structure and the valid selection criteria.
- Test with Simplified Criteria: Try running the query with simplified or fewer selection criteria to identify which specific selection is causing the issue.
